دوره آموزشی برنامه نویسی وب - عیدانه

fb tt

ارسال در 23 اسفند 1391 ساعت 09:35    توسط یاسین 0 نظر لینک ثابت مطلب

دوره جدید "برنامه نویسی Web با استفاده از C#‎ و ASP.NET MVC " ویژه نوروز 92 برگزار می شود.

دوره جدید "برنامه نویسی Web با استفاده از C#‎ و ASP.NET +  پروژه سیستم مدیریت محتوا  (CMS)" ویژه نوروز 92 برگزار می شود. مباحث این دوره بر مبنای معماری MVC، جدیدترین معماری .NET می باشد.


یکی از موارد اضافه شده به این دوره انجام یک پروژه عملی تحت عنوان "سیستم مدیریت محتوا" در انتهای دوره می باشد. این بخش از دوره بر اساس درخواست و پیشنهاد دانش پذیران شرکت کرده در دوره های پیشین طراحی و به دوره اضافه شده است. (این بخش در دوره های 30 ساعته برگزار می شود. در صورت درخواست شما این بخش به پایان دوره اضافه می شود.)

عناوین سرفصل های دوره بصورت ترکیب تئوری و عملی تدریس می شوند و در مواردی که مطلب کمی پیچیده است برای کمک به درک بهتر آن، بصورت مثالی زنده نحوه کاربرد و استفاده از آن نمایش داده می شود.

 

مشخصات دوره

نام دوره: برنامه نویسی وب - عیدانه

مدرس: مهندس یاسین عباسی

تاریخ شروع دوره : فروردین 1392

 

روز برگزاری: یک هفته - 5 تا 11 فروردین

ساعت : 9:30 تا 12:30

طول مدت دوره: 18 ساعت (6 جلسه 3 ساعتی)

شهریه: 200,000 تومان

ظرفیت: 4 نفر 

 

نحوه ثبت نام

در صورت تمایل به ثبت نام می توانید به روش زیر عمل کنید:

قسط اول: 100,000 تومان، پیش ثبت نام.

قسط دوم: 100.000 تومان،  پس از شروع دوره (جلسه 3).

 

محل برگزاری کلاس ها شهرستان اهواز، در محل دفتر شرکت می باشد.

کسانی که مایل به شرکت در دوره هستند، تا روز 3 فروردین 1392 مهلت ثبت نام دارند. ظرفیت دور4 نفر می باشد، و حداقل تعداد باید 2 نفر ثبت نام کنند، در غیر اینصورت دوره برگزار نمی شود.

جهت ثبت نام:

ابتدا به صفحه پرداخت آنلاین رفته، و مبلغ 100.000 تومان مبلغ پیش ثبت نام را واریز کرده، در انتها به شما کد رهگیری داده می شود، کد رهگیری را یادداشت کرده، و مشخصات خود را شامل نام، نام خانوادگی، کدملی، تلفن، ایمیل و کد رهگیری پرداخت آنلاین را از طریق فرم تماس با ما برای ما ارسال کنید. تا شما در دوره  ثبت نام شوید. (کسانی که امکان پرداخت آنلاین برایشان وجود ندارند می تواند به شماره حساب 1229501332، شماره کارت 6104337093179016 به نام یاسین عباسی بانک ملت مبلغ 100.000 تومان را واریز کنند.)

لازم به ذکر است، در صورت به حد نصاب نرسیدن کلاس ها، پول واریزی به طور کامل در روز 5 فروردین به حساب شما برگشت داده می شود.

در صورت انصراف تا تاریخ 2 فروردین، کل مبلغ به شما برگشت داده می شود، اما بعد از این تاریخ، هیچ مبلغی به شما برگشت داده نمی شود، و ثبت نام شما قطعی می باشد.

جهت اطلاعات بیشتر از طریق صفحه تماس با ما، سوالات خود را مطرح کنید. یا با شماره تلفن های بالای سایت تماس بگیرید. (09381064482)

همچنین اگر اکثریت شرکت کنندگان مایل به تغییر ساعت و روزهای برگزاری دوره باشند، این امکان وجود دارد. در هنگام ثبت نام، زمان مناسب خود را ذکر کنید.

 

مطالب مهم دوره برنامه نویسی وب با استفاده از C# و ASP.NET  + پروژه عملی:

·        آموزش دستورات و ساختارهای کلیدی زبان C#

·        آموزش مفاهیم برنامه نویسی شی گرا (Object Oriented) و کاربرد آن ها در زبان C#

·        آشنایی با Visual Studio  2010  و نحوه بکار گرفتن آن برای برنامه نویسی Web

·        آشنایی و بکارگرفتن معماری سه لایه

·        آشنایی با Web Form ها

·        آشنایی با MVC

·        آشنایی با Controller، Action و View

·        آشنایی با Master Page ها و کاربرد آنها در یکسان سازی شکل ظاهری صفحات

·        آشنایی با مفاهیم بانک اطلاعاتی

·        آشنایی با Sql Server 2008

·        آشنایی با LINQ و کاربرد آن در برنامه نویسی نویسی وب

·        آشنایی و بکارگیری استفاده از Entity Framework

·        آشنایی با روشهای بررسی اعتبار (Validation) و کاربرد آنها در برنامه نویسی وب

·        آشنایی با ASP.NET  Ajax و نحوه بکارگیری آن (+)

·        آشنایی با نحوه تامین امنیت وب سایت (+)

·        آشنایی با مسیردهی و Url ها (+)

·        پیاده سازی پروژه یک سیستم مدیریت محتوا (+)

 
تذکر: بخش هایی که با علامت (+) مشخص شده اند، از سرفصل های دوره 30 ساعته می باشد. در صورت تمایل کارآموزان دوره به صورت کامل تدریس می شود.

سرفصل های این دوره به شرح زیر می باشد

1.       زبان C#

o       زبان های ‎.Net

o       مبانی زبان C#‎

§        حساسیت به حروف بزرگ و کوچک

§        نگارش توضیحات در C#

§        اتمام دستورات

§        بلوک ها

o       متغیرها و انواع داده ها

§        تعیین مقدار و مقداردهی اولیه

§        String ها و کاراکترهای Escape

§        آرایه ها (Arrays)

§        شمارش پذیرها (Enumerations)

o       عملیات بر روی متغیرها

§        تبدیل نوع (Type Cast)

o       اپراتورها

§        اپراتورهای مقدار دهی

§        اپراتورهای ریاضی

§        اپراتورهای منطقی

§        اپراتورهای افزاینده و کاهنده

§        اپراتورهای مقایسه

§        اپراتور شرطی

o       دستورات شرطی

§        دستور if

§        دستور switch

§        حلقه ها

§        دستور for

§        دستور foreach

§        دستور while

o       به دام انداختن خطاهای زمان اجرا با استفاده از دستور try/catch/finally

 

2.       Type ها، Object ها، و Namespace ها

o       مروری بر کلاس ها

§        ساختار یک کلاس ساده

o       ساختن یک کلاس ساده

§        ایجاد یک نمونه از کلاس

§        افزودن Property ها

§        افزودن یک Method

§        پارامترها

§        Method Overloading

§        افزودن یک Constructor

o       انواع Value و انواع Reference

o       پاس کردن پارامترها بصورت Reference و بصورت Value

o       کلاس نویسی پیشرفته

§        ارث بری (Inheritance)

§        اعضای Static

§        Cast کردن Object ها

§        کلاس های Partial

§        Access Modifiers

o       تعریف لیست های Generic و استفاده از آنها

 

3.       آشنایی با Visual Studio 2010

o       Visual Studio چه امکاناتی به شما می دهد؟

o       Web Site یا Web Application

o       ایجاد پروژہ جدید

§        ایجاد یک Web Application جدید

§        آشنایی با Solution Explorer

§        Import کردن خودکار Namespace ها

§        شکل دهی و رنگی کردن خودکار

§        Debug کردن

§        تحت نظر گرفتن متغیرها

 

4.       آشنایی با MVC

o       ساختار یک  ASP.NET MCV Web Application

o       آشنایی و آموزش استفاده Controller  ها

o       آشنایی و آموزش استفاده Action ها

o       آشنایی و آموزش استفاده View ها

 

5.       آشنایی با Master Page ها

o       یک Master Page و Content Page ساده

o       Master Page ها و Content Page ها چگونه متصل می شوند؟

o       یک Master Page با چند ناحیه برای Content ها

o       محتویات پیش فرض

 

6.       آشنایی با مفاهیم بانک اطلاعاتی

o       مدیریت داده ها چیست؟

o       پیکربندی Database

o       SQL Server Express

o       مرور و دستکاری داده ها در Visual Studio

o         مفاهیم SQL

o       اجرای Query ها در Visual Studio

o       دستور Select

o       دستور Update

o       دستور Insert

o       دستور Delete

 

7.       آموزش کارکردن با داده ها

o       مقدمه

o       آموزش جامع Entity Framework

o       Code Come First

o       آموزش در رابطه با تغییرات کلاس ها

o       آموزش جامع در مورد LINQ

o       آموزش فیلتر نمودن از طریق لینک ها و لیست ها

o       آموزش در رابطه با Mapping Entity

o       Validation Annotation

o       آموزش Validation سفارشی شده

o       آموزش نمایش Annotation ها

 

8.       آموزش استفاده از امکانات AJAX و جاوا اسکریپت

o       مقدمه

o       آموزش در رابطه با فولدر اسکریپت

o       آموزش مدیریت اسکریپت ها

o       آموزش در رابطه با AJAX.Action Link 

o       Unobtrusive JavaScript 

o       آموزش استفاده از امکانات AJAX.BeginForm 

o       آموزش استفاده از UI های jQuery برای پر کردن خودکار کادرهای ورود متن

o       آموزش استفاده از UI های jQuery برای انتخاب تاریخ و زمان

o       آموزش استفاده از قالب های موجود jQuery ( jQuery Templates )

 

9.       آموزش مباحث امنیتی

o       مقدمه

o       آموزش Authentication

o       آموزش در رابطه با Windows Authentication

o       آموزش در رابطه با Form Authentication

o       آموزش استفاده از امکانات Membership در ASP.NET

o       آموزش Authorization در ASP.NET

 

10.    آموزش در رابطه با مسیردهی و URL ها ( Routing and URLs ) 

o       آموزش سفارشی سازی آدرس های برنامه کاربردی

o       آموزش ساخت محدود کننده Route ها

o       آموزش در رابطه با Routing و Web Form ها

 

11.    پیاده سازی پروژه یک سیستم مدیریت محتوا